140: The odds of winning Chapter 140? Too slim.

There was no information on these three doors; they were just three seemingly ordinary doors,

The Fatty looked at the doors and quickly spoke up,

"As long as we enter these doors, there should be abundant Heaven and Earth Spiritual Qi, right?

Like the situation in the Queen's Palace?"

No one responded to him; instead, they all sized up the three doors.

But at this moment, Lin Tianyi turned his head to look at Lu Ziliang,

"Elder Lu, if I remember correctly, you said before that the act of resolving a Forbidden Zone can be replicated.

Ordinary people like us aren't aware of this information.

Is there something the authorities haven't announced yet,

but you, the Official Archaeological Team, know about it?"

He spoke quite cryptically,

not directly mentioning the words spoken by those tentacles after they saw Lu Ziliang.

He hoped Lu Ziliang could be honest and speak up on his own,

rather than only speaking because he was forced to.

Everyone's gaze fell upon Lu Ziliang,

but just then, Shi Yao spoke up,

"Elder Lu has already suffered enough of a fright. Stop pressuring him. Since there are things the authorities are unwilling to reveal,

it means they can't be said in the livestream room.

I hope you can show some self-respect!"

"Holy crap!"

Fatty rolled up his sleeves and prepared to give the other guy a good taste of his knife, so he'd realize who was truly in charge!

But at this point, Lin Tianyi pulled him back just in time. Everyone was a bit agitated right now, and it would be easy for a violent conflict to break out.

However, Lu Ziliang let out a deep breath.

"Phew..."

He found a place to sit down slowly, then looked at the massive Buddha statue and said calmly, as if he had made up his mind,

"Once, we came here. Once, we also successfully eliminated a Forbidden Zone.

And once, we failed."

These words exploded in everyone's minds like a clap of thunder.

It wasn't just Fatty who was making a fuss; even Shi Yao and the other members of the Archaeological Team were filled with shock.

"What? Professor? For real? Something like this actually happened?"

"We successfully eliminated a Forbidden Zone before? Then why has this news never gotten out?"

"Yeah! Elder Lu, if that's the case, what's there to keep quiet about?"

Everyone's words were urgent. To them, this was undoubtedly a matter of monumental importance.

But Lu Ziliang shook his head slightly and said,

"There are some things I cannot explain with science.

But all I can say is that as long as we can eliminate the Forbidden Zones one by one, perhaps we can truly triumph over them!!"

After these words, everyone fell into a collective silence.

The danger of the Forbidden Zones was already self-evident.

Most critically, there was also a faction named Penglai causing trouble; they had enemies both in front and behind.

The probability of winning? It was too slim.

On the battleship, Bai Yu, as the commander, was also watching the various events in the livestream room.

Song Yiqing's narrow escape filled him with joy, but when Lu Ziliang spoke of the events from fifteen years ago,

his eyes also grew a bit lonely as he fell into memory.

Bang—!

Bai Yu slammed his fist onto the table and, under the gaze of all the staff present, spoke up,

"We failed last time, but this time, failure is absolutely not an option.

Full firepower coverage!!!

Let these pieces of trash know that technology can also slay immortals!!"

...

Meanwhile,

on the livestream screen,

after a brief silence, Lin Tianyi quickly asked,

"Elder Lu, how deep did you all venture back then?"

"We were just one step away!"

As he spoke, he looked at the doors behind him.

"Just a little bit more, just a little bit more, and we could have conquered the Second Forbidden Zone—this Black Sand Great Buddha Temple."

"Wait?"

Lin Tianyi spoke up, somewhat confused,

"Elder Lu, I still don't understand. What do you mean by the Second Forbidden Zone being the Black Sand Great Buddha Temple?

And we were clearly inside the Taklamakan Desert Forbidden Zone at the time, so how..."

"I said, things in here are too profound and mysterious,"

Lu Ziliang shook his head slightly.

"But what is generally known is that among you people who came from the Taklamakan Desert, there is a 'Chosen One'.

As long as this person doesn't die, then we have a chance to overturn the Forbidden Zones.

Otherwise, once he dies,

this game will have to restart!

Do you understand now?"

"Once he dies, it has to restart..."

Lin Tianyi murmured to himself, then looked at Song Yiqing and made a small summary.

"So the reason those tentacles were hell-bent on killing Song Yiqing is that he might be the Chosen One.

Therefore, he cannot die, or else everything will have to start over like a game save?"

"Exactly,"

Lu Ziliang nodded slightly, confirming his guess.

However, Lin Tianyi's brow furrowed slightly as a theory formed in his mind.

Was the failure of Lu Ziliang and the others fifteen years ago because the Chosen One died?

He then pushed aside his thoughts and directly asked Lu Ziliang which door they should take next.

After all, if they continued to linger, the Tentacle Monster would very likely catch up.

That was something their current team, with little physical strength and Qi remaining, could not defeat.

Lu Ziliang nodded slightly, then raised his hand and pointed to the first door on the left.

"Back then, this was the door we entered. This one is the correct path."

"Then let's go! What are we waiting for!"

Fatty spoke up immediately.

But just as he was about to move, a voice slowly rang out.

"That is a dead end."

"Mr. Song?"

Lu Ziliang looked in surprise at Song Yiqing, who was slowly raising his head.

It was visible to the naked eye that his complexion had recovered slightly.

In contrast, Zhang Qilin's face had turned a bit paler.
